Oracle for EOS: Connecting smart contracts with real world data

Palm will provide reliable and tamper-proof data input and output for all complex smart contracts on the blockchain.

The bridge between off-chain information and smart contracts:

Based on the EOS high-performance blockchain, it provides tamper-proof data input and data output for any smart contract on the blockchain.

Users can receive on-chain and off-chain data by connecting their smart contracts to different data sources and third-party APIs. Moreover, data can also be sent to parties outside the blockchain used via the Palm network.

It can provide data aggregation and reaction services, so that developers can further improve the functions of their smart contracts.
